Currie & Brown Group Limited is seeking a Senior Project Planner to join their Infrastructure team in Greater London. This role involves providing high-quality planning services to deliver complex projects effectively. You will lead planners, analyze construction programmes, and build trust with stakeholders.

The ideal candidate has significant construction planning experience, strong knowledge of planning methods, and proficiency in Primavera P6. A competitive reward package and flexible working options are offered.
